Handover note — Varga to Dellin

This covers the stringharvest script, which extracts translatable strings from the Quillfort web app and pushes them to the locale store. It runs as an unprivileged service account and writes only to the staging bucket; review the file-glob allowlist carefully, since a past incident involved it scanning vendored code. Rotation of its token happens quarterly. No secrets live in the repo itself. For the security review, the effective runtime configuration is reproduced below.

settings of fahag-haduf:
[ulaox]
port = 8443
region = south-2
host = ulaox.lumiccorp.internal
timeout_ms = 500
retries = 8

**FAQ: Snapshot tests failing after the Lintbarrow upgrade?**

If UI component snapshots for Fernwick Dash all fail at once, the renderer version likely changed — regenerate baselines rather than patching each diff. On-call: the baseline store is locked behind the recovery flow. When prompted during regeneration, supply the passphrase shown below.

strongbox words: oliael-gilax-lamael

Night-shift staff: Floor 4 of the Tellhaven Building opens this week. After 21:00, access is via the rear stairwell only; the lifts are locked out overnight during the settling period. Complete a walk-through of the new floor once per shift and log it. The stairwell keypad accepts the code below.

badge for yahop-fawep: bdg-XBKXI-68071